6th International Conference on Advanced Computing, Networking, and Informatics (ICACNI 2018) solicits papers in the areas of Advanced Computing, Networking and Informatics. Original, unpublished research papers from all viewpoints, including theory, practice, experimentation, and review papers highlighting specific research domains for presentation in the technical sessions of the conference are invited from researchers, academicians and professionals throughout the globe.
Special attention will be given to articles of the domain Big Data and Data Sciences, and articles of this domain will be published as a single volume in the conference proceedings.
The maximum allowable length of the paper is 10 pages (including figures and references) for regular research articles. Articles will be blindly reviewed by at least two experts to decide its suitability for publication in the conference.
